Best Quotes about Ideas

1.
In every great time there is some one idea at work which is more powerful than any other, and which shapes the events of the time and determines their ultimate issues.
Bacon, Francis

2.
It's easy to come up with new ideas; the hard part is letting go of what worked for you two years ago, but will soon be out-of-date.
Oech, Roger Von

3.
Ideas control the world.
Garfield, James A.

4.
Ideas not coupled with action never become bigger than the brain cells they occupied.
Glasgow, Arnold H.

5.
The best ideas are common property.
Seneca

6.
An idea is not responsible for the people who believe in it.
Marquis, Don

7.
Many ideas grow better when transplanted into another mind than in the one where they sprung up.
Holmes, Oliver Wendell

8.
The world moves, and ideas that were good once are not always good.

9.
No one has ever had an idea in a dress suit.
Sir Frederick G. Banting

10.
Ideas are like rabbits. You get a couple and learn how to handle them, and pretty soon you have a dozen.
John Steinbeck

11.
There are well-dressed foolish ideas, just as there are will-dressed fools.
Chamfort, Sebastien-Roch Nicolas De

12.
A man is not necessarily intelligent because he has plenty of ideas, any more than he is a good general because he has plenty of soldiers.
Chamfort, Sebastien-Roch Nicolas De

13.
Ideas are, in truth, force.
James, Henry

14.
Ideas... they have the power
Hill, Napoleon

15.
A good idea plus capable men cannot fail; it is better than money in the bank.
Berry, John

16.
The vitality of thought is in adventure. Ideas won't keep. Something must be done about them.
Alfred North Whitehead

17.
When patterns are broken, new worlds can emerge.
Kupferberg, Tuli

18.
Nothing is more dangerous than an idea, when you only have one.
Chartier, Alain

19.
Good ideas are a dime a dozen, bad ones are free.
Horton, Doug

20.
Once I thought ideas were exceptions not the rule. That is not so. Ideas are so plentiful that they ride by on air. You've only to reach out and snatch one...
Mckeun, Rod

21.
Ideas can be life-changing. Sometimes all you need to open the door is just one more good idea.
Rohn, Jim

22.
Man's mind, stretched by a new idea, never goes back to its original dimensions.
Holmes, Oliver Wendell

23.
Greater than the tread of mighty armies is an idea whose time has come.
Hugo, Victor

24.
It's a pretty good idea to be of good cheer but not all the time. Just at the most unexpected times.

25.
A powerful idea communicates some of its strength to him who challenges it.
Proust, Marcel

26.
An idea is a point of departure and no more. As soon as you elaborate it, it becomes transformed by thought.
Picasso, Pablo

27.
Ideas are invented only as correctives to the past. Through repeated rectification of this kind one may hope to disengage an idea that is valid.
Bachelard, Gaston

28.
Lots of people know a good thing the minute the other fellow sees it first.
Hodges, Job E.

29.
There is one thing stronger than all the armies in the world, and that is an idea whose time has come.
Hugo, Victor

30.
The idea that is not dangerous is not worthy of being called an idea at all.
Hubbard, Elbert

31.
An idea is a feat of association, and the height of it is a good metaphor.
Frost, Robert

32.
It is by acts and not by ideas that people live.
Anatole France

33.
Think for thyself one good idea, but known to be thine own, is better than a thousand gleaned from fields by others sown.
Wilson, Alexander

34.
An idea discovered is much better possessed.
Young

35.
When an idea reaches critical mass there is no stopping the shift its presence will induce.
Williamson, Marianne

36.
It is not always by plugging away at a difficulty and sticking to it that one overcomes it; often it is by working on the one next to it. Some things and some people have to be approached obliquely, at an angle.
Gide, Andre

37.
Every new idea is an impossibility until it is born.
Brown, Ron

38.
Every revolutionary idea seems to evoke three stages of reaction. They may be summed up by the phrases: (1) It's completely impossible. (2) It's possible, but it's not worth doing. (3) I said it was a good idea all along.
Clarke, Arthur C.

39.
Getting an idea should be like sitting down on a pin. It should make you jump up and do something.
Simpson, E. L.

40.
Ideas are a capital that bears interest only in the hands of talent.
Rivarol, Antoine

41.
I'm not impressed with the power of a corporate president. I am impressed with the power of ideas.
Mason, Ken

42.
He was distinguished for ignorance; for he had only one idea, and that was wrong.
Disraeli, Benjamin

43.
Never hesitate to steal a good idea.
Neuharth, Al

44.
Little words hurt big ideas.
Newton, Howard W.

45.
The ideas of a time are like the clothes of a season: they are as arbitrary, as much imposed by some superior will which is seldom explicit. They are utilitarian and political, the instruments of smooth-running government.
Lewis, Wyndham

46.
There are more ideas on earth than intellectuals imagine. And these ideas are more active, stronger, more resistant, more passionate than politicians think. We have to be there at the birth of ideas, the bursting outward of their force: not in books expressing them, but in events manifesting this force, in struggles carried on around ideas, for or against them. Ideas do not rule the world. But it is because the world has ideas... that it is not passively ruled by those who are its leaders or those who would like to teach it, once and for all, what it must think.
Foucault, Michel

47.
The greatest achievements of the human mind are generally received with distrust.
Schopenhauer, Arthur

48.
To love an idea is to love it a little more than one should.
Rostand, Jean

49.
If you want to get across an idea, wrap it up in a person.
Bunche, Ralph

50.
The point, simply, is that we are doing more rediscovering these days than discovering coming anew upon truths that ignorant people refused to examine, over the centuries, because the wise people who held custody of the fundamental truths of nature were unpopular.
Williamson, John
